Design of Ultrasensitive Electrochemical Aptasensor for Earlier Detection of Hepatitis B Virus
In consideration of the imperious need for developing a simple, ultra-sensitive and selective method to detect Hepatitis B virus (HBV), an label free aptasensor was constructed by the modification of a chemically inert glassy carbon electrode (GCE) by dint of a gold nanoparticle immobilized reduced...
